St George Mining Limited (ASX: SGQ) has announced exceptional diamond drilling results from its Araxá Rare Earths and Niobium Project in Brazil, including the thickest intercept to date of 178.7m at 4.34% TREO and 0.75% Nb2O5 from surface. These results reinforce Araxá's status as a world-class undeveloped resource with potential for dual revenue streams from rare earths and niobium.

OD6 Metals has reported exceptional assay results from the Mammoth prospect within its Quinn Fluorspar Project in Nevada, confirming high-grade fluorspar mineralisation up to 53.2% CaF2 and indicating potential for a broader mineralised system.

Pioneer Minerals has signed a non-binding MOU with Mineral Technologies USA to collaborate on tungsten beneficiation and gallium recovery at its Springfield Project in Idaho, aiming to support US critical mineral supply chains and progress towards potential near-term production.

Fortuna Metals Limited (ASX:FUN) has announced a conceptual exploration target of 180 to 240 million tonnes at 0.86 to 1.0% rutile grade for its Mkanda project in Malawi, with major drilling programs planned in 2026 to advance resource definition.

Metallium Limited has completed Phase I of a U.S. Department of War SBIR contract, demonstrating its Flash Joule Heating technology can recover gallium from semiconductor and electronic waste. The program finished in six months, underscoring the technology’s readiness and aligning with U.S. strategic supply chain goals.

MLG Oz Ltd has announced three new and extended contracts with major mining companies, collectively expected to generate around $20 million in annual revenue. These include a five-year extension at Gruyere, a multi-site mobile crushing contract with Northern Star, and a civil construction project with Endurance Mining.

Orange Minerals NL has agreed to sell certain tenements of its Majestic Project in Western Australia to Auravelle Metals Limited, receiving $200,000 in Auravelle shares as consideration. This move aligns with Orange Minerals' strategy to focus on core assets like its Tepa gold project in Ghana.

Auravelle Metals Limited (ASX:AUV) has acquired nine new tenements adjacent to its Crown Gold Project near Kalgoorlie, WA, adding 20 km² to its landholding. Historical drilling on these tenements has identified gold anomalism with grades up to 1.78 g/t Au near surface.

Miramar Resources Limited (ASX:M2R) has finalised the sale of its Randalls Project to Ore Resources Ltd (ASX:OR3) for up to AUD 800,000 in cash, shares, milestone payments, and royalties, aligning with its strategy to streamline its exploration portfolio and concentrate on other Western Australian projects.

Capricorn Metals delivered 30,358 ounces of gold in Q3 FY26 at the Karlawinda Gold Project, aligning with its mine plan and progressing the Karlawinda Expansion Project with peak construction activity.

Caravel Minerals has extended its Definitive Feasibility Study (DFS) deadline by three months to September 2026 to refine critical water and environmental assessments, while maintaining its regulatory approval target for the end of 2027.

Delta Lithium has issued a formal correction disputing a $93 billion in-ground valuation of rubidium at its Mt Ida project reported by the Australian Financial Review, citing JORC Code compliance. The company urges investors to disregard the figure and requests resumption of trading.
